[IT]/컴퓨터
[IT]MAVEN과 ANT의 비교
jamesku
2013. 3. 30. 18:12
[MAVEN과 ANT의 비교]
MAVEN 장점
구조화 및 컨벤션이 가능 -> 추후 프로젝트 대형화 시 복잡도의 억제
구조화가 되어 있어 자동화 및 IDE에서 가져다 쓰기 쉽다
MAVEN 단점
메이븐의 세계관을 인지하지 못하는 초급들에게 진입장벽이 있음
기존의 오래되고 큰 프로젝트를 MAVEN화 하기 어려움
ANT 장점
XML로 간결하게 빌드 및 TASK를 정의
문법을 잘 몰라도 샘플 XML파일 하나 있으면 어느정도 적응 가능
ANT 단점
ANT에 익숙해 지더라도 고급 개발자라도 새로운 프로젝트의 ANT파일을 추론하기는 힘듦
프로젝트가 대형화 되면 ANT XML의 컨벤션을 강제화 하기 어려움
출처
http://lks21c.blogspot.kr/2011/05/blog-post_16.html